  4. #include "base/barrier_closure.h"
  5. #include <utility>
  6. #include "base/atomic_ref_count.h"
  7. #include "base/bind.h"
  8. #include "base/memory/ptr_util.h"
  9. #include "base/numerics/safe_conversions.h"
  10. namespace base {
  11. namespace {
  12. // Maintains state for a BarrierClosure.
  13. class BarrierInfo {
  14. public:
  15. BarrierInfo(size_t num_callbacks_left, OnceClosure done_closure);
  16. void Run();
  17. private:
  18. AtomicRefCount num_callbacks_left_;
  19. OnceClosure done_closure_;
  20. };
  21. BarrierInfo::BarrierInfo(size_t num_callbacks, OnceClosure done_closure)
  22. : num_callbacks_left_(checked_cast<int>(num_callbacks)),
  23. done_closure_(std::move(done_closure)) {}
  24. void BarrierInfo::Run() {
  25. DCHECK(!num_callbacks_left_.IsZero());
  26. if (!num_callbacks_left_.Decrement())
  27. std::move(done_closure_).Run();
  28. }
  29. void ShouldNeverRun() {
  30. CHECK(false);
  31. }
  32. } // namespace
  33. RepeatingClosure BarrierClosure(size_t num_callbacks_left,
  34. OnceClosure done_closure) {
  35. if (num_callbacks_left == 0) {
  36. std::move(done_closure).Run();
  37. return BindRepeating(&ShouldNeverRun);
  38. }
  39. return BindRepeating(&BarrierInfo::Run,
  40. std::make_unique<BarrierInfo>(num_callbacks_left,
  41. std::move(done_closure)));
  42. }
  43. } // namespace base
